Ferris was not able to break out of their rough patch on Friday as the team picked up their fifth straight loss. They fell 2-0 to the Mt. Spokane Wildcats. That's two games in a row now that Ferris have lost by exactly two goals.
Ferris' defeat dropped their record down to 1-7. As for Mt. Spokane, they are on a roll lately: they've won three of their last four matches. That's provided a nice bump to their 6-3-2 record this season.
